    I was pleased to see this place open as it's just off 5th street in downtown Franklin. The location is just down the street from Sweet Cici's ice cream, making it just off the busy tourist foot traffic. The facility is small, but tables for sit down service are available in this small space. Once we arrived we noticed it was packed around the bar and we were lucky to score a table. Our server was clearly running, but was able to take good care of us regardless of the on going rush. I ordered a dark stout and my wife and had a Prosecco. We also ordered chips and salsa/queso which were great! We proceeded to order lunch and I ordered a cheese burger and my with ordered a lobster roll with my mother in law. My father in law ordered the Bobby's Rueben. All of the food was great and exceeded our expectations. The coleslaw was on point and the lobster (rock lobster) was delicious. My burger was perfectly cooked and tasty. Definitely headed back and great experience. We will definitely be back!!!

    Hop House is such a fun place to hang out in downtown Franklin... The servers are so friendly, and the "bar" food is good... I've liked everything I've gotten on their menu, especially the Olive Fig Tapenade... It's different, flavorful, and goes great with draft beer... Speaking of drafts, great assortment, and guaranteed you'll get something that suits your taste... Hop House will also let you bring in a growler to fill with a draft of your choice... You can also buy a mix of canned specialty beers to enjoy there or take home.

    Here's a little local insider tip...if you go on a Monday, ask about the secret menu burger. It may…read moresound like "just a cheeseburger," but trust me, it's anything but ordinary. They take the leftover steaks from the weekend, grind them fresh into an incredible burger patty, and top it with a house-made sauce that has just a hint of truffle. The result is one of the best burgers I've had in Franklin! Pair it with their crispy fries, and you've got a meal that's hard to beat. Before the burger arrived, I started with an Old Fashioned, and it was fantastic. I got so excited about that burger I almost forgot to mention it! It was well-balanced, perfectly made, and a great way to kick off the evening. We sat downstairs at the bar, and our bartender was outstanding. She had a great personality, was friendly, attentive, and made the whole experience even better. One piece of advice, make reservations if you can. Even on a Monday night, the restaurant was packed, which tells you everything you need to know. Whether you're looking for an excellent steak dinner or you're in on the local secret of the Monday burger, Red Pony is definitely worth a visit.
